ip数据包分析报告 java,ip行业分析报告

【ip数据包分析报告 java,ip行业分析报告】java如何解析Wireshark包文件1 。调用Tshark,IP数据报和IP地址的区别和结构分析和帧(数据报是数据帧的两层数据传输格式 , ip 数据包是三层数据 , r隔离(或连接)两个不同的网络,当A向B发送信息时,A会在第三层构造一个“a ip>b ip”的数据包,在第二层构造一个“amac>rmac”的帧,这个信息从A传到R,再从R传到b 。

1、对JAVA的两个FTP包进行比较 分析FTP *;这是一个不被官方支持的FTP包,但是放在JDK下面 。因为不支持,所以没有官方API 。这是它最大的缺陷之一 。最重要的是,因为没有官方支持,所以没有文档 。相信你在学习互联网web开发的时候,应该接触过一些关于网络协议的知识点 。今天的IT培训会简单看一下关于TCP/IP协议的一些基础知识 。1.TCP/IP的具体含义从字面上看,有些人可能认为TCP/IP指的是两种协议:TCP和IP 。在现实生活中,有时候确实是指这两个约定 。然而,在许多情况下 , 它只是使用IP进行通信时必须使用的协议组的统称 。

它们与TCP或IP密切相关 , 是互联网不可或缺的一部分 。术语TCP/IP通常指这些协议,因此有时也称为互联网协议组 。在互联网上进行通信时,需要相应的网络协议 。TCP/IP最初是为使用互联网而开发的协议族 。所以互联网协议就是TCP/IP,TCP/IP就是互联网协议 。

2、用 java编写一个可以实现IP地址查询功能的课程设计以下是获取本机IP地址的方法 。它和你的程序捆绑在一起,互相发消息的时候 , 直接发IP 。privatestaticString是数据帧的两层数据传输格式,ip 数据包是三层数据传输格式 , R是三层设备 。r隔离(或连接)两个不同的网络 。当A向B发送信息时,A会在第三层构造一个“a ip>b ip”的数据包 , 在第二层构造一个“amac>rmac”的帧 。这些信息从A传到R,再从R传到b,ipv4数据报的报头包含一个IP地址字段 , 源地址和目的地址都是32位 。

具体的数据报结构,可以查tcp/ ipillustratedv1 。你说的帧和数据报实际上是osi第二层和第三层的PDU 。它们最终的传输是通过layer1,之前的过程是一次又一次的封装和路由 。局域网和广域网的ip datagram没有区别,只是帧不同 。局域网一般有以太网等帧格式,广域网一般是fr或atm,也可能是ppp 。

3、IP动态变化功能 java怎么实现网上应该有这样的软件,可以动态改变本机的IP地址(比如一分钟一次) 。请问这个用java,是怎么实现的?因为好奇,所以还没查相关资料 。对这方面感兴趣的可以发表一些想法 。提供关键代码当然更好 。可能有人会问:动态换IP有什么用?有用多了,就不细说了 。如果你的IP在发帖时被屏蔽,你就知道它有用 。该解决方案仅在今天被替换设备损坏 。

使用批处理?没想到还有别的解决办法 。如果你说网上发帖ip被屏蔽了,那是不可能的 。比如你用的adsl,是网通ip分配给你的,你本地网卡的地址就没用了 。除非是局域网 。解决方法是拔掉插头 。重连解决方案探讨如果你说在网上发帖ip被屏蔽了,那是不可能的 。比如你用adsl,那是网通ip给你分配的,你本地网卡的地址就没用了 。除非是局域网 。解决方法应该先在java中解决 。

当然,IP验证步骤可以添加在4、 java方面关于IP地址问题B系统内部 , 但与其添加到服务代码中,不如直接配置到tomcat的配置文件中 。方法是在tomcat的conf/server.xml(jboss也是server.xml,搜索后找到的,不同版本好像路径不一样)中给这个文件的localhost元素添加以下元素,deny属性的值会被屏蔽 。

然后应该配置allow属性,用竖线分隔多个ip 。例如,下面的配置是阻止两个IP.......允许和拒绝具有优先权 。

5、怎么编写一个Java程序来获取 ip地址参考javax . servletinterfaceservletrequest此接口下的方法 , string get remote addr()returns internet protocol(IP)addressofclientontlast proxythentrequest..上面的类名第一个字母要大写,java里的东西 。根本不使用util包 。引用他们不是浪费吗?
6、 java代码检查是否为有效 ip地址/*Java验证Ip是否合法*/publistaticbooleanispaddress(stringipaddr){ booleanflagflast;patternpatternpattern . compile(\ \ b((?!\ \ d \ \ d \ \ d) \ \ d | 1 \ \ d | 21 。调用tshark,text2pcap进行system()操作,并将结果发送到流,一般来说,在jvm中调用shell效率很低 。2.使用Github Kaitoy/pcap4j,和发送数据包 。完全脱离了wireshark,只是说libpcap的封装和支持的协议不完整 。

    推荐阅读